Contact problems belong to typical non-linear problems, familiar and specially complicated problems in engineering. It is helpless for classical mathematics and mechanics method to solve contact problems; Resorting numerical compute method is necessary. Due to the development of finite element method and CAE(Computer Aided Engineering) technology based on finite element method, finite element numerical simulation technology has been applied widely. The paper puts emphasis on three-dimensional numerical simulation research for the B7517E conical roller bearing in automotive transmission by comparing computer numerical simulation with classical result. Conical roller bearings are the most important supporting parts in automotive rear bridge, interfered initially.After introducing research & development and basic theory of contact problems, theoretical analysis of finite element numerical solution method is made for contact problems of conical roller bearings in automotive rear bridges. According to synthetical analysis on the feature of parameters, contact pressure & formation and load distribution of conical roller bearings, the limitation is discovered, based on classical solution. Contrarily, numerical simulation & analysis is able to overcome these problems.Special grids is adopted for solid model of conical roller bearings by applying for three-dimensional solid and contact elements, aiming at its characteristic, stress and load distribution of elastic contact problems. Finite element model built in the paper is fit for objective practice, with flexible-flexible contact bodies and surfaces -surfaces contact mode. In term of that, the solution result in two different condition is achieved by ANSYS software.Deep research and comparing analysis between the classical solution and the finite element result is made on contact stress & formation and load distribution of conical roller bearings by revised classical formula of elastic contact problems, according to finite element solution in two different interfering conditions. Thefinial studied outcome and method adopted will bring important effect on engineering application, reliable analysis, optimization design etc. of conical roller bearings, at the same time, certain application value for developing new type of bearings.
